AS Roma striker Marco Borriello is expected to return to AC Milan in the summer.
The Italy international has found himself surplus to requirements as Francesco Totti has been played in a more advanced role by coach Vincenzo Montella.
Incoming Roma owner Thomas Di Benedetto isn't expected to take up the €10 million option to sign Borriello permanently.
Milan will seek a new buyer for the striker, but he won't be short of offers.
Juventus, Genoa, Napoli and Fiorentina are all monitoring developments.
